Respect and Sensitivity for the Environment
We are ISO 14001 certified
What does respecting the environment mean for a company? A company can decide to establish, implement and maintain an Environmental Management System in order to monitor each environmental alteration, partially or totally caused by its own activities.
Environment means the context in which the company operates, including air, water, land, natural resources, flora, fauna, humans and their interrelationships. The company's goal must be to avoid (or, if this is not possible, at least minimize) any negative modification of the Environment, partially or totally caused by its activities.

IEC ITALY, member of ECG (European Certification Group) is a specialized world organisation in accredited certification of system management ISO 9001, ISO 14001, OHSAS 18001 and ISO 22000, as well as in the training of auditors and advisers. UKAS and ACCREDIA accredit IEC.
UKAS (United Kingdom Accreditation Service) is the only national accreditation body for the United Kingdom, recognised by government, to assess against internationally agreed standards, organisations that provide certification, testing, inspection and calibration services.
UKAS is an authoritative and recognized world accreditation body. ACCREDIA, the Italian National Accreditation Body appointed by the government, guarantees that certification and inspections bodies, and testing and calibration bodies, possess the competencies for assessing the conformity of products, processes and of systems to the reference standards.

Waste Separation
We respect standards and waste separation when we collect plastic waste. We subdivide plastic waste of mechanical working by their material.
Monitoring
During every processing stage, there is an environmental monitoring. Emissions into the atmosphere and wastewater are periodically monitored. Thanks to recurrent internal audits, we can verify the state of the environmental management system.
Materials and Products Control
All the incoming materials are checked and tracked. Products used in the production process do not contain carcinogenic or agents that are dangerous to people’s health and the environment. We use consumable material (oils, degreasing agents, solvents) which are appropriately identified and stored in suitable areas, to avoid involuntary use or spill. We regularly analyse and implement all official regulations.
Production Control
Thanks to the use of renewable energy sources, we can cover the 80% of the total energy needs. All the production data and the use of energy and material is registered in advance into the managerial system and then it is regularly analysed. We keep a healthy, clean and tidy work environment. We carry out regular technical analysis of potential fire hazards, noise, explosive atmosphere, possible presence of asbestos, electromagnetic fields and chemical and carcinogenic hazards.
